CMC Financial Group bought a new position in Texas Pacific Land Co. (NYSE:TPL - Free Report) during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und bought 427 shares of the financial services provider's stock, valued at approximately $472,000. Texas Pacific Land comprises about 1.0% of CMC Financial Group's portfolio, making the stock its 15th biggest position.

Texas Pacific Land Stock Performance
Shares of NYSE:TPL traded down $24.05 during mid-day trading on Friday, hitting $1,307.86. The stock had a trading volume of 103,050 shares, compared to its average volume of 148,528. Texas Pacific Land Co. has a 12-month low of $555.71 and a 12-month high of $1,769.14. The company has a market cap of $30.06 billion, a PE ratio of 66.32 and a beta of 1.69. The company's 50 day moving average is $1,348.93 and its 200-day moving average is $1,239.36.
Texas Pacific Land (NYSE:TPL -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, February 19th. The financial services provider reported $5.14 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ter. Texas Pacific Land had a return on equity of 40.23% and a net margin of 64.32%. The company had revenue of $185.78 million during the quarter.
Texas Pacific Land Announces Dividend
The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, March 17th. Shareholders of record on Monday, March 3rd were paid a dividend of $1.60 per share. The ex-dividend date was Monday, March 3rd. This represents a $6.40 annualized dividend and a yield of 0.49%. Texas Pacific Land's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 32.45%.

About Texas Pacific Land
(
Free Report)
Texas Pacific Land Corporation engages in the land and resource management, and water services and operations businesses. The company owns a 1/128th nonparticipating perpetual oil and gas royalty interest (NPRI) under approximately 85,000 acres of land; a 1/16th NPRI under approximately 371,000 acres of land; and approximately 4,000 additional net royalty acres, total of approximately 195,000 NRA located in the western part of Texas.
